WebJun 16, 2014 · This air pocket caused a vertically symmetric slot waveguide, which reduced the propagation loss of gap plasmons remarkably by suppressing the optical loss coupled to undesired surface plasmons at the interface between the gold and GaAs substrate. The cross-sectional area of the air-slot of the gap plasmon waveguide was only ∼0.016λ 0 2. WebAug 1, 2024 · Optical filters are used to separate one light source into two separate outputs: one reflects unwanted wavelengths — or colors — and the other transmits desired wavelengths. In recent years, many papers have been published on a new type of transmission line called substrate integrated waveguide (SIW) [Deslandes and Wu, 2001; Cassivi et al., 2002].This low-cost realization of the traditional rectangular waveguide takes the advantages of planar lines for easy integration with other circuits and of … WebApr 15, 2024 · Photonic logic gates have important applications in fast data processing and optical communication. This study aims to design a series of ultra-compact non-volatile and reprogrammable photonic logic gates based on the Sb2Se3 phase-change material. A direct binary search algorithm was adopted for the design, and four types of photonic logic …
